After concentration, bioactive metabolites are purified using chromatographic and separation techniques including High-Performance Liquid Chromatography (HPLC), one of the most common methods for separating and purifying bioactive metabolites from insect extracts 90 , Gas Chromatography (GC) which is particularly particularly useful for purifying volatile compounds, such as fatty acids and terpenoids 91 , Thin-Layer Chromatography (TLC), this one can be used as a preliminary purification step for lipophilic compounds such as sterols and antioxidants, even though not as advanced as HPLC
